Located on Nostrand Avenue in Brooklyn's Sheepshead Bay neighborhood, Chaska Chai presents a unique and expansive menu that fuses South Asian culinary traditions with the modern appeal of a trendy beverage spot. It operates as a casual eatery that goes far beyond its namesake chai, establishing itself as a notable destination for Halal food, an extensive variety of bubble teas, and other specialty drinks. With its affordable price point and long operating hours from 10:00 AM to 10:00 PM daily, it caters to a diverse clientele looking for a quick lunch, a satisfying dinner, or a late-night snack. The establishment offers a full range of services, including dine-in, takeout, curbside pickup, and delivery, ensuring accessibility for all customer preferences.

The Culinary Offerings: More Than Just Tea

While the name might suggest a simple tea house, Chaska Chai's strength lies in its surprisingly diverse and flavorful food menu, which has garnered significant praise from patrons. The offerings are rooted in providing satisfying, fresh, and predominantly Halal options. Customers repeatedly highlight the freshness and deliciousness of the food. Among the most celebrated dishes are the Halal jerk chicken over rice, praised for its special sauce, and the popcorn chicken, which one regular customer described as "bomb." Other popular items include chicken over rice plates, various gyros, and flavorful kababs, establishing the eatery as a reliable spot for hearty and well-prepared meals. The menu extends to include classic South Asian dishes like Chicken Biryani and Lahorii Chanay, alongside American-style options such as burgers and Philly cheesesteaks, catering to a wide array of tastes.

A Beverage Destination for Every Palate

True to the modern cafe format, the beverage menu is where Chaska Chai truly broadens its appeal, functioning as a comprehensive boba tea shop and much more. The selection is vast, positioning it as a local competitor for the best bubble tea in the area. The menu features an impressive list of milk tea flavors, from the ever-popular Classic and Brown Sugar to more unique options like Taro, Rose, and Honeydew. One customer specifically lauded the mango bubble tea, calling it a uniquely "yummy drink." The extensive drink menu doesn't stop there. It includes a wide range of fresh fruit teas and slushies, with flavors like lychee, passion fruit, and dragon fruit providing refreshing, non-creamy alternatives. This makes it a strong contender in the local juice bar scene, even without traditional pressed juices.

Furthermore, the establishment doubles as a smoothie shop, offering iced smoothies in nearly every flavor imaginable, from mango and strawberry to matcha and taro. This diverse selection of healthy drinks and indulgent treats ensures that whether a customer is seeking a classic tea, a fruity refreshment, or a creamy dessert-like beverage, their needs are likely to be met. The inclusion of traditional drinks like Lassi and, of course, Karak Chai, pays homage to its South Asian roots while firmly embracing global drink trends.

The Customer Experience: Highs and Lows

The overall atmosphere at Chaska Chai is frequently described as having "good vibes." Many customers report outstanding and friendly service, contributing to a positive and welcoming environment. One first-time visitor was pleasantly surprised to receive extra food, a gesture that speaks to a commitment to hospitality and creating a memorable experience. The service is also noted for being fast and efficient, which is a significant advantage for those grabbing a quick meal or drink. The combination of good food, a clean space, and excellent service has made it a recommended spot for many.

Points of Praise:

  • Flavor and Freshness: The consistent feedback on the food is its high quality, freshness, and delicious taste across a varied menu.
  • Outstanding Service: Many reviews highlight the staff as being exceptionally friendly and welcoming, sometimes going above and beyond for customers.
  • Value for Money: With an inexpensive price level, Chaska Chai offers generous portions and flavorful food that provides excellent value.
  • Extensive Halal Menu: It serves as an important local hub for those seeking a wide variety of Halal food options, from traditional dishes to modern fusion items.

Areas for Improvement:

Despite the overwhelmingly positive feedback, the establishment is not without its flaws, and an objective look reveals a couple of key areas where the customer experience can falter. The most significant issue appears to be consistency, particularly with the beverages. One customer reported ordering a matcha that was disappointingly "watered down," a stark contrast to other glowing drink reviews. Another review mentioned a boba tea that tasted sour with poorly prepared tapioca pearls. These instances suggest that while the drinks can be excellent, there may be occasional lapses in quality control, which can be a gamble for customers trying a new flavor or visiting for the first time.

Another considerable drawback, specifically for those wishing to dine in, is the lack of a public restroom. A reviewer noted that this absence prevents the space from being a "perfect place" to settle in for a meal, pushing it more towards a takeout-focused model despite offering seating. For patrons who plan to enjoy a leisurely lunch or dinner, this missing amenity could be a deciding factor. Additionally, while many praise the fast service, at least one source has mentioned that service can sometimes move slowly, suggesting potential inconsistencies during peak hours.

Final Verdict

Chaska Chai successfully carves out a niche for itself by offering an ambitious and largely successful combination of a Halal eatery and a modern boba tea shop. Its strengths are clear: a diverse and delicious food menu, an enormous selection of beverages catering to all tastes, friendly customer service, and affordable prices. It is a valuable asset to the Sheepshead Bay neighborhood, providing a reliable option for everything from a quick fruit smoothie to a full Halal meal. However, potential customers should be aware of the reported inconsistencies in drink preparation and the practical limitation of having no restroom for dine-in guests. For takeout or delivery, it stands as a strong and highly recommended option, but the dine-in experience may be compromised for some. Ultimately, the positive aspects, particularly the flavorful food and welcoming atmosphere, make it a place worth visiting.
